Iyo Bank Ltd. purchased a new position in NextEra Energy, Inc. (NYSE:NEE - Free Report) during the second quarter, according to its most recent Form 13F filing with the SEC. The fund purchased 82,603 shares of the utilities provider's stock, valued at approximately $7,250,000. NextEra Energy makes up about 2.2% of Iyo Bank Ltd.'s investment portfolio, making the stock its 20th largest holding.

NextEra Energy Stock Performance

NEE stock opened at $81.74 on Friday. The company has a quick ratio of 0.44, a current ratio of 0.53 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.45. The business's fifty day simple moving average is $86.95 and its two-hundred day simple moving average is $89.70. NextEra Energy, Inc. has a twelve month low of $69.24 and a twelve month high of $98.75. The firm has a market cap of $170.49 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 18.37, a PEG ratio of 2.24 and a beta of 0.67.

NextEra Energy (NYSE:NEE - Get Free Report) last issued its earnings results on Friday, July 24th. The utilities provider reported $1.15 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ts' consensus estimates of $1.11 by $0.04. The firm had revenue of $7.53 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$8.11 billion. NextEra Energy had a net margin of 32.40% and a return on equity of 12.28%. The business's revenue was up 12.4% on a year-over-year basis.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$1.05 earnings per share. NextEra Energy has set its FY 2026 guidance at 3.920-4.020 EPS. Analysts predict that NextEra Energy, Inc. will post 4.01 earnings per share for the current year.

NextEra Energy Announces Dividend

The business also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Tuesday, September 15th. Shareholders of record on Friday, August 28th will be given a $0.6232 dividend. This represents a $2.49 annualized dividend and a yield of 3.0%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end is Friday, August 28th. NextEra Energy's payout ratio is 55.96%.

About NextEra Energy

(Free Report)

NextEra Energy, Inc NYSE: NEE, headquartered in Juno Beach, Florida, is a leading clean energy company with both regulated utility operations and competitive renewable generation businesses. The company's principal operating subsidiaries include Florida Power & Light Company (FPL), a regulated electric utility serving customers in Florida, and NextEra Energy Resources, which develops, constructs, owns and operates a large portfolio of wind, solar and energy storage projects. Together these businesses provide electricity supply, transmission and distribution services as well as utility-scale renewable generation and related services.

NextEra's activities cover the full lifecycle of power assets, from project development and construction to operation, maintenance and asset optimization.
